Best Vincent Public High Schools (2026)

For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public high school serving 448 students in Vincent, AL.
The top-ranked public high school in Vincent, AL is Vincent Middle High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Vincent, AL public high school have an average math proficiency score of 19% (versus the Alabama public high school average of 23%), and reading proficiency score of 36% (versus the 37% statewide average). High schools in Vincent have an average ranking of 6/10, which is in the top 50% of Alabama public high schools.
Vincent, AL public high school have a Graduation Rate of 95%, which is more than the Alabama average of 89%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Vincent Middle High School, with ≥95%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Alabama or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 33%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Alabama public high school average of 45% (majority Black).
